Return to the Enchanted Island by Johary Ravaloson EN

Rating: 2     1 Vote
Country: Africa / Madagascar flag Madagascar
Description:
In this exhilarating prize-winning novel--only the second to be published in English from Madagascar--a young man comes of age amidst the enchanted origin myths of his island country. Named after the first man at the creation of the world in Malagasy mythology, Ietsy Razak was raised to perpetuate the glory of his namesake and expected to be as illuminated as his Great Ancestor. But in the chaos of modernity, his young life is marked only by restlessness, maddening insomnia, and an adolescent apathy. Wizard of the Crow by Ngugi wa Thiong EN

Rating: 4     10 Votes
Country: Africa / Kenya flag Kenya
Description:
Informed by traditional African storytelling, discover Ngugi wa Thiong'o's masterpiece. To honour the Ruler’s birthday, the Free Republic of Aburiria set out to build a tower; a modern wonder of the world that will reach the gates of Heaven. But behind this pillar of unity a battle for control of the Aburirian people rages. Among the contenders: the eponymous Wizard, an avatar of folklore and wisdom; the corrupt Christian Ministry; and the nefarious Global Bank.
